Subject: [f2fs-dev] [PATCH v2 1/2] f2fs: don't allow unaligned truncation to smaller size on pinned file
> To prevent scattered pin block generation, don't allow non-section aligned truncation
> to smaller size on pinned file. But for truncation to larger size, after
> commit 3fdd89b452c2("f2fs: prevent writing without fallocate() for pinned files"),
> we only support overwrite IO to pinned file, so we don't need to consider
> attr->ia_size > i_size case.
